The New Orleans Saints waived receiver Kevin Austin and offensive lineman Barry Wesley from the active roster, and also signed cornerback Beanie Bishop to the practice squad.

To make room for Bishop on the practice squad, New Orleans terminated the contract of running back Ian Wheeler.

Bishop was a solid contributor to the Pittsburgh Steelers as an undrafted rookie last season, making the Pro Football Writers of America All-Rookie team after intercepting four passes.

Though he played in all 17 games with six starts for the Steelers last season, he did not make the team out of training camp in 2025, and Pittsburgh released him from the practice squad last month. He went through a workout with the Houston Texans, but did not sign.
